- The distance between Samana, Dominican Republic and Tabriz, Iran is approximately 10,764 km or 6,689 mi.
- To reach Samana in this distance one would set out from Tabriz bearing 300.9°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Samana bearing 225.6° or SW .
- Samana has a tropical rainforest climate (Af) whereas Tabriz has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- The average annual temperature is 14.3 °C (25.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 25.5 °C (45.9°F) less in Samana.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1900.8 mm (74.8 in) more which is equivalent to 1900.8 l/m² (46.65 US gal/ft²) or 19,008,000 l/ha (2,032,081 US gal/ac) more. About 7 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.7° higher in Samana than in Tabriz.
